Inner awareness is the ability to observe your thoughts, emotions, and reactions without being controlled by them.

It is not about overthinking. It is about understanding. When you become aware of what is happening inside you, your decisions become clearer and your responses more intentional.

Self-awareness creates stability in a fast-moving world.

1. Awareness Creates Emotional Balance

Emotions are natural — but unmanaged emotions create confusion.

Inner awareness helps you:

  • recognize triggers

  • pause before reacting

  • respond thoughtfully

Clarity replaces impulsiveness.

2. Understanding Your Patterns

We all repeat patterns — in habits, communication, and decision-making.

Awareness allows you to:

  • identify unhelpful cycles

  • strengthen positive behaviors

  • make conscious adjustments

Growth begins with recognition.

3. Clearer Decision-Making

When you understand your values and motivations, decisions become easier.

Inner awareness helps you ask:

  • Is this aligned with my goals?

  • Am I reacting emotionally or thinking clearly?

  • What outcome truly matters here?

Intentional decisions reduce regret.

4. Stronger Boundaries

Self-awareness clarifies your limits.

You become more confident in:

  • saying no

  • protecting your time

  • prioritizing your well-being

Boundaries reflect understanding, not selfishness.

5. Reduced External Influence

Without awareness, outside opinions can control direction.

Inner awareness:

  • strengthens confidence

  • reduces comparison

  • protects focus

You respond from intention rather than pressure.

6. Improved Relationships

Understanding yourself improves how you interact with others.

You communicate more clearly, listen more attentively, and manage conflict more calmly.

Emotional intelligence grows through awareness.

7. Sustainable Growth

Personal development requires reflection.

Inner awareness ensures:

  • progress is aligned

  • goals remain meaningful

  • adjustments are intentional

Growth without awareness can lead to burnout.

8. Awareness Is a Daily Practice

It develops through:

  • quiet reflection

  • journaling

  • mindful pauses

  • intentional breathing

Small moments of observation strengthen clarity over time.
